We are seeking a dedicated and hardworking Oxygen Propane Cutter to join our team. The ideal candidate will have experience within the waste, scrap industry.
Responsibilities include:
- Using a cutting torch to cut oversized material.
- Responsible for precise cutting and fabrication of materials, ensuring quality standards are met.
- Operate various cutting equipment and tools with precision to meet specifications.
- Maintain the efficiency of the area by ensuring that materials are handled correctly and safely within the yard.
- Sorting of materials, picking and manual handling.
- Perform some lifting and manual handling of materials.
- Load and unload goods from vehicles, ensuring proper handling techniques are followed.
- Maintain an organised yard by ensuring materials are stored correctly and safely and that the yard is clean, tidy and safe.
- Work in a small team offering a willing and flexible approach.
Skills required:
- Physical stamina, attention to detail, and a commitment to safety standards.
- Proven experience in materials handling is a bonus.
- Proven experience in fabrication, milling, welding, or assembly within a manufacturing or warehouse environment.
- Strong mechanical knowledge with the ability to interpret technical drawings and CAD files.
- Competence in using hand tools, tooling, and materials handling equipment safely and effectively.
- Good understanding of materials properties and tooling requirements for different fabrication tasks.
- Ability to load and unload materials efficiently while adhering to safety protocols.
